Regular Maintenance Practices
One of the best ways to keep your carpet looking new is to vacuum it regularly. This will remove dirt, dust, and other debris that can accumulate on the surface, preventing them from settling deep into the fibres. For optimal results, vacuum your carpet at least once a week and more frequently in high-traffic areas.
In addition to vacuuming, you should also spot-clean your carpet as soon as you notice any stains or spills. This will prevent the stain from setting in, making it easier to remove. Use a mild detergent and warm water to spot-clean your carpet, and blot the stain with a clean cloth to absorb any excess moisture. Avoid rubbing the stain, as this can damage the fibres.
Protecting Your Investment
Another important aspect of keeping your carpet looking new is to protect it from damage. This can include:
- Placing doormats at all entrances to your space.
- Using floor protectors under furniture to prevent indentations and crushing of the carpet fibres.
- Avoiding walking on your carpet with sharp objects, such as high heels or sports cleats, which can cause punctures and tears.
If you have pets, it’s crucial to take extra care of your carpet. Pet urine and feces can cause permanent damage, as well as unpleasant odours. To mitigate this, ensure your pets are trained to use the bathroom outside and promptly clean up any accidents. Additionally, consider using a carpet deodorizer to neutralize any pet odours.
